Compact Tractor Property Removal Tasks: Efficiency & Strategies
Utilizing a Bobcat for property clearing significantly boosts efficiency compared to manual approaches. Various techniques can optimize your outcome. Initially, use a forestry mulcher attachment to reduce undergrowth and shrubs. For larger trees, a log shear is typically required. Careful assessment and safe handling are essential for optimal output and to avoid harm to nearby vegetation. Finally, a bucket can be employed to relocate the cut material for disposal.
How Much Does Land Clearing Really Cost?
Figuring out the expense of land preparation can be confusing , as several factors influence the overall amount . Generally, you might see costs spanning from $1 to $5 per yard foot, but this is merely a rough assessment. The type of vegetation – is it dense with trees, brush, or just sparse debris? – plays a significant role. Additionally , the landscape – is the area level, sloping, or hilly? – can dramatically increase labor needs . Finally, licenses and hauling fees for debris inflate the ultimate price, which could easily push costs up that initial range.

Selecting the Best Equipment: Bobcat vs. Compact Excavator for Site Preparation
When commencing a land clearing project, selecting the appropriate equipment is essential. Several property owners encounter the challenge of picking between a skid steer and a small digger. Loaders perform at relocating debris, leveling ground, and basic tasks needing pushing power, often with attachments like scoops and shredders. Conversely, a small digger furnishes superior excavating capabilities for buried objects, clearing thick brush, and forming detailed earthworks. In conclusion, the best choice copyrights on the specific nature of the land clearing job and the type of challenges met.
